#68c851 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#68c851 is composed of 40.8% red, 78.4%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48% cyan, 0% magenta, 59.5%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 108.4 degrees, a saturation of 52% and a lightness of 55.1%. #68c851 color hex could be obtained by blending #d0ffa2 with #009100.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

#68c851 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#68c851 has RGB values of R:104, G:200, B:81 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0, Y:0.6,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 6867025.

Shades and Tints of #68c851

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020502 is the darkest color, while #f6fcf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#68c851

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#889386 is the less saturated color, while #48fd1c is the most saturated one.
